Sonia Narang appointed Inspector General in CISF

Senior IPS officer Sonia Narang has been appointed as Inspector General (IG) of the Central Industrial Security Force (CISF) until April 6, 2026. Six additional judges appointed to Bombay High Court

The Bombay High Court has added six new Judges to its bench, enhancing judicial strength and efficiency. The newly appointed Judges are Justice Sanjay Anandrao Deshmukh, Justice Vrushali Vijay Joshi, Justice Abhay Jainarayanji Mantri, Justice Shyam Chhaganlal Chandak, Justice Neeraj Pradeep Dhote, and Justice Somasekhar Sundaresan. Ravi Ranjan recommended as Managing Director of SBI

Ravi Ranjan, currently serving as Deputy Managing Director (DMD) at the State Bank of India, has been recommended for the post of Managing Director (MD) in SBI. His elevation to the top leadership role marks an important development in India’s largest public sector bank, strengthening its leadership structure and future strategic direction.

NHSRCL and L&T sign major agreement for Mumbai-Ahmedabad Bullet Train Project

The National High Speed Rail Corporation Limited (NHSRCL) has signed a crucial contract with Larsen & Toubro (L&T) for the design, supply, and construction of tracks for the Mumbai-Ahmedabad Bullet Train project in Maharashtra. Five IAS officers receive new postings in Bihar

The Bihar Government has issued a fresh notification, assigning new postings to five IAS officers in the state administration. POWERGRID boosts Green Mobility at AIIMS Delhi

In a major step towards sustainable mobility, Power Grid Corporation of India Limited (POWERGRID) has donated three modern, air-conditioned electric buses to AIIMS, New Delhi, under its CSR initiatives.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board wins best State Tourism Board Award

The Madhya Pradesh Tourism Board (MPTB) has been honored with the Best State Tourism Board Award at the prestigious India Travel Awards 2025, held at Le Meridien, New Delhi.
